¿Cómo ejecuto un .Archivo SQL en PostgreSQL?

¿Cómo ejecuto un .Archivo SQL en PostgreSQL?
Hay principalmente dos formas de ejecutar cualquier ".Archivo SQL "en PostgreSQL, E.gramo., interfaz de usuario de pgadmin y shell SQL de PostgreSQL. En este artículo, le mostraremos la implementación de la ejecución de archivos SQL utilizando ambas formas para la facilidad de los usuarios de PostgreSQL. Entonces, comencemos primero usando GUI.

Método 01: a través de la GUI pgadmin

El primer método para ejecutar un ".El archivo SQL "en PostgreSQL utiliza su interfaz gráfica de usuario PGADmin. Por lo tanto, busque la GUI PGADmin instalada en la barra de menú del escritorio de Windows 10 y toquela; Cuando se resalte, ábralo. Requiere que ingrese la contraseña maestra para ejecutar pgadmin. Después de ingresar la contraseña, es posible que deba agregar la contraseña de la base de datos PostgreSQL para que vuelva a entrar en ella una vez más. Entonces, después de agregar la contraseña de la base de datos, toque el botón "Aceptar" en un cuadro de diálogo abierto en su pantalla para comenzar a usar la interfaz de usuario gráfico PGADmin.

La pantalla de apertura de interfaz gráfica de Pgadmin se ha mostrado a continuación. Al explorar, puede crear una nueva base de datos o usar fácilmente la base de datos Postgres ya incorporada dentro de la opción "Bases de datos". Por lo tanto, utilizaremos el postgrés de la base de datos ya incorporada de la lista.

Ahora tenemos que abrir la herramienta de consulta para ejecutar un ".archivo sql ". Puede tocar el icono de la herramienta de consulta que reside en la barra de tareas de Pgadmin. Otra forma de abrir la herramienta de consulta es a través de la base de datos Postgres que ya se ha incorporado. Tenemos que crear una tabla o insertar algunos registros, lo cual es imposible sin una base de datos. Entonces, haga clic derecho en la base de datos de Postgres y vaya un poco a las otras opciones. Encontrará una opción de herramienta de consulta. Toque la opción de la herramienta de consulta, como también se demuestra en la imagen a continuación, para abrir el editor de consultas en su panel de pantalla de la interfaz gráfica PostgreSQL PGADmin PGADmin.

Esto abrirá el editor de consultas de Pgadmin dentro de la base de datos Postgres dentro de la ventana GUI. El área de consulta en su pantalla Pgadmin se puede ver en la imagen de salida a continuación. Uno puede hacer codificación aquí fácilmente. Tenemos que ejecutar un archivo "SQL" desde nuestro sistema; Primero tenemos que importar o agregar ese archivo a la interfaz gráfica de usuario de PGADmin. Para ese propósito, usará la barra de tareas del editor de consultas. Dentro de esta barra de tareas, encontrará un icono de la carpeta junto al icono del icono de la herramienta de consulta de la base de datos y antes del icono de disquete, que se puede ver en la imagen a continuación. Toque el icono de la carpeta para explorar y seleccione los archivos y carpetas de su Windows 10.

Se abrirá una ventana llamada "Archivo de selección" en la pantalla de interfaz gráfica de usuario de PGADmin, como se demuestra en la imagen a continuación. Puede ver, abrirá el directorio "C" predeterminado de su Windows 10 automáticamente. Debe seleccionar el archivo SQL que desea importar al PGADmin eligiendo o cambiando la ubicación de un archivo. Asegúrese de que su archivo SQL debe contener algunas consultas o comando para ser ejecutado. Agregue la ubicación de un archivo al área de búsqueda.

Nuestro archivo SQL se ha ubicado dentro del directorio "D" de Windows 10; Tenemos que navegar hacia la ubicación prevista según la imagen demostrada a continuación. Después de llegar a la ubicación, toque el archivo SQL para que se elija y presione el botón Seleccionar en su pantalla para agregarlo a la herramienta de consulta de la base de datos PGADmin Postgres. Hemos seleccionado la "muestra.archivo de código SQL "y aprovechado el botón" Seleccionar "para importarlo en la GUI PGADmin.

Ahora la muestra de archivo.SQL se ha abierto en Pgadmin. El código de muestra.El archivo SQL se ha importado en la herramienta de consulta de Pgadmin como se muestra en la imagen de salida debajo. Este código contiene la consulta de creación de la tabla para crear un nuevo cliente de tabla con algunas columnas relacionadas con la información del cliente. Después de eso, se ha utilizado otra consulta para insertar registros en el cliente de la tabla después de crearlo. Ahora, es hora de ejecutar esta muestra de archivo de código.SQL a través de la herramienta de consulta para ejecutarla. Tienes que tocar el icono de forma triangular para "correr" para ejecutarlo para ese propósito. Entonces, tócalo para que este código "ejecute". La salida muestra que el código funciona bien y la tabla se ha creado correctamente. El código insertó 9 registros en la tabla "Cliente" con éxito dentro de los milisegundos según el mensaje de salida.

Puede averiguar la tabla recién creada "Cliente" dentro de la lista de tablas mantenidas en la base de datos de Postgres como se muestra debajo de la imagen.

Si desea ver que el código importado a través de la muestra.El archivo SQL ha sido completamente funcional, debe seguir el procedimiento a partir de ahora. También demostraremos cómo verificar que los registros se hayan insertado correctamente dentro de la tabla mostrada después de la ejecución del archivo. Llevamos bien con nosotros para ver el procedimiento que se demostrará ahora. Debe hacer clic derecho en la tabla "Cliente" que acaba de crear y hacer clic en la opción "Ver/Editar datos" para obtener todos los registros en la interfaz gráfica de usuario de PGADmin, como se demuestra en la instantánea a continuación.

Mostrará todos los registros y datos que se acaban de insertar en la base de datos PGADmin Postgres a través de la muestra.archivo sql. La salida estaría en forma de cuadrícula, como se demuestra en la imagen. Esta fue la forma más sencilla de importar un archivo SQL a la base de datos PostgreSQL.

Método 02: a través de SQL Shell

Otra forma más fácil y utilizada de ejecutar cualquier archivo SQL en PostgreSQL es a través de su shell SQL. Abra el shell SQL desde la barra de menú de Windows 10. Agregue el nombre de su servidor, el nombre de la base de datos donde desea importar el archivo, el número de puerto en el que está actualmente activo, el nombre de usuario de PostgreSQL y la contraseña para comenzar a usar SQL Shell. Después de agregar todos estos requisitos, trabajará en el shell SQL, como se muestra en la imagen de salida a continuación.

Asegúrese de guardar su archivo SQL en un directorio que se pueda ubicar fácilmente. No hemos cambiado la ubicación de nuestro archivo SQL, E.gramo., Muestra.sql. Por lo tanto, la consulta utilizada para ejecutar el SQL será un signo de corte con el alfabeto "I" utilizado para importar el archivo. Debe agregar la ubicación de un archivo junto con este carácter especial para ejecutar e importar el archivo. Entonces, hemos usado la consulta a continuación y presionamos Enter para ejecutarla. La consulta funcionó bien, creó una tabla e insertó 9 nuevos registros dentro de la tabla también.

# \ i 'd:/work/artículos/muestra.sql '

Cuando usamos la consulta selecta en el shell SQL para obtener los registros, muestra la nueva tabla "Cliente" junto con sus 9 registros en nuestra pantalla SQL.

# Seleccionar * del cliente;

Conclusión:

Dentro de esta demostración, hemos implementado dos formas de importar y ejecutar cualquier archivo SQL a la interfaz de usuario de PostgreSQL PGADmin o SQL Shell desde el sistema Windows 10. Esperamos que este artículo sea útil para aquellos que son nuevos en la base de datos PostgreSQL.